Spectrum's manufacturing
process is extremely efficient, allowing for flexibility in
scheduling and meeting the production/delivery requirements of the
Company's customers.
Spectrum
receives and stores base oils, chemicals, additives, and solvents in two tank
farms. These components are formulated for the specific lubricant
being produced. Once blended, the lubricant is packaged on one
of Spectrum's automated packaging lines, boxed, palletized, shrink
wrapped, and shipped.
Spectrum houses
its own blow molding operations in order to maintain control over
bottle supply and lead times while also reducing costs. Spectrum
produces bottles with sizes ranging from 2.6 fluid ounces up to one
gallon.

Spectrum sells specialty lubricants both nationwide and internationally
with products shipped to all 50 states in the United States,
as well as, Puerto Rico, Canada, and Asia.
Spectrum's primary market is the outdoor power equipment/lawn and garden market, followed by the automotive aftermarket and the agricultural market.Aside from the efforts of its sales staff, Spectrum develops new business primarily through trade involvment, participation in trade shows, and limited advertising. The Company currently exhibits at the Lawn and Garden Expo in Louisville, Kentucky, as well as, approximately half a dozen consumer shows each year. In addition, Spectrum is a member or associate member of several key trade associations, through which it makes and maintains important industry contacts.
